我想使用“ dev”配置文件来构建我的rust应用程序,但是某些依赖项使用“ release”配置文件来构建(因为否则它们确实很慢)。如何为我的板条箱依存关系有选择地指定配置文件?
货物能够覆盖特定包裹的配置文件。
从ref:
可以为特定软件包覆盖配置文件设置,建立时间的板条箱。要覆盖特定软件包的设置,使用包表更改命名包的设置:
# The `foo` package will use the -Copt-level=3 flag. [profile.dev.package.foo] opt-level = 3
使用开发人员配置文件进行编译时,它将覆盖foo
软件包的优化级别。